HUFS AI Education Center Hosts 'Software Spec-Up Workshop'
The AI Education Center at Hankuk University of Foreign Studies announced on the 3rd that it held the '2024 Software (SW) Spec-Up Consulting Workshop.'

View original imageThis event was conducted to enhance students' employment capabilities through activities such as resume consulting and global employment special lectures. On the 18th of last month, a 'Career Talk Concert' with current professionals in the SW field was held, and on the 25th, practical programs that students could directly experience, such as deriving regional innovation problem-solving ideas using AI and creating landing pages, were conducted.

Professor Oh Se-jong of the AI Education Center at Hankuk University of Foreign Studies said, "The Venture Startup Academy creates a practice-oriented educational environment for students," adding, "We will do our best to support students' employment capability enhancement and competitiveness by planning activities such as visits to global software companies and special lectures by Chief Technology Officers (CTOs)."
